How to Grow Sunflowers from Seed:

  • When to Plant: Sow directly outdoors after the last frost, once the soil warms to 60°F (16°C) or higher.
  • Soil & Sun: Choose a full-sun location with well-drained soil.
  • Spacing: Sow seeds 12–18 inches apart; taller types may need staking for support.
  • Watering: Keep soil evenly moist until seedlings establish; then water moderately once a week.
  • Bloom Time: Expect blooms from mid-summer through early fall, depending on variety and region.

Harvest & Use:
Enjoy a continuous parade of blooms in your garden or harvest for bouquets, pollinator habitats, or wildlife feeding. As the season ends, allow flower heads to dry on the stalk—birds will flock to enjoy the seeds, or you can save them for replanting next year.
